Career Path

In the UK, impact investing job market trends are booming, with various roles emerging in the sustainable and socially responsible investment sector. This 3D pie chart illustrates the distribution of popular positions, their salary ranges, and skill demands. Roles like Impact Investing Analyst (35%) involve evaluating potential investments' social and environmental impacts and financial returns. The median salary range for this role is £30,000 to £45,000 annually, with a high demand for skills in data analysis, financial modeling, and sustainability knowledge. Sustainable Investment Consultant (25%) advises clients on integrating environ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ors into their investment strategies. These professionals earn between £40,000 and £70,000 per year, requiring expertise in ESG integration, client relationship management, and portfolio management. ESG Investment Strategist (20%) designs and implements responsible investment strategies for clients. The median salary ranges from £50,000 to £80,000 annually, with key skills in ESG integration, research, and communication. Social Impact Fund Manager (15%) manages and grows social impact investment funds, ensuring they deliver both financial returns and social benefits. The typical salary range is between £60,000 and £100,000 per year, with a focus on impact measurement, portfolio management, and stakeholder engagement. Legal Advisor for Impact Investing (5%) provides legal advice on impact investing deals and structures, ensuring regulatory compliance. The median salary ranges from £80,000 to £150,000 annually, with expertise in financial regulation, corporate law, and negotiation being crucial. These roles contribute significantly to the UK's impact investing landscape, offering diverse opportunities for professionals to engage in socially responsible investing and contribute to positive social and environmental change.
